Energy Action Scotland (EAS) is the Scottish charity campaigning for affordable warmth and the eradication of fuel poverty.
Fuel Poverty has risen dramatically and more and more households in Scotland are struggling to heat their homes to safe level for their health and wellbeing. Our members work tirelessly to help people in the most difficult of circumstances. In many cases they help transform lives.
The road to the elimination of fuel poverty is more than challenging and it will take many of us, with a breadth of skills and experiences, to make a difference. Our charity is looking to secure a suitably motivated and committed person to join our board of Trustees and be our Treasurer.
It is an exciting time in our development. We are working to expand the support we bring to our members, raising funds, designing projects that will benefit low income and vulnerable households struggling to afford essential energy. We are growing our profile and influence to help bring about the changes necessary to improves the lives of all of those enduring fuel poverty.
As Treasurer you will support the Board to help manage the charity’s financial resources and ensure that we deliver the best that we can with the resources we have.
Although you have lead responsibility for overseeing our financial governance and accounting, you will be aided by our Chief Executive and the financial services of our accountants who provided day to day support, as well as your fellow Trustees.
